位置:excel百科网-关于excel知识普及与知识讲解 > 资讯中心 > excel单元 > 文章详情

excel 单元格内容拆分公式

作者:excel百科网
|
125人看过
发布时间:2026-01-10 05:13:47
标签:
excel 单元格内容拆分公式:实用技巧与深度解析在 Excel 中,单元格内容的拆分是一项常见的数据处理任务。无论是整理数据、提取信息,还是按照特定规则拆分内容,Excel 提供了多种公式和函数来实现这一目标。本文将深入探讨 Exc
excel 单元格内容拆分公式
excel 单元格内容拆分公式:实用技巧与深度解析
在 Excel 中,单元格内容的拆分是一项常见的数据处理任务。无论是整理数据、提取信息,还是按照特定规则拆分内容,Excel 提供了多种公式和函数来实现这一目标。本文将深入探讨 Excel 中常见的单元格内容拆分公式,涵盖其原理、应用场景、操作步骤以及实际案例,帮助读者在实际工作中更加高效地处理数据。
一、单元格内容拆分的基本概念
在 Excel 中,单元格内容拆分是指将一个单元格中的多个数据项按照一定的规则或格式进行拆分,以便于后续的处理、分析或展示。例如,将“姓名:张三,年龄:25”拆分成“姓名”、“张三”、“年龄”、“25”等独立单元格,或者将“北京-上海-广州”拆分成“北京”、“上海”、“广州”等。
Excel 提供了多种函数来实现内容拆分,包括但不限于:
- LEFT()RIGHT()MID():用于提取单元格中的特定字符。
- FIND()SEARCH():用于查找特定字符的位置。
- TEXTSPLIT():用于按照指定的分隔符拆分文本。
- SUBSTITUTE()REPLACE():用于替换或修改文本。
- CONCATENATE()&:用于连接多个文本字符串。
二、单元格内容拆分的常见公式及应用
1. 使用 `LEFT()`、`RIGHT()`、`MID()` 实现内容拆分
公式示例:
excel
=LEFT(A1, 3)
=RIGHT(A1, 3)
=MID(A1, 4, 2)

应用场景:
- 提取单元格中的前几个字符。
- 提取单元格中的后几个字符。
- 提取指定位置的字符。
示例:
A1 单元格内容为“北京-上海-广州”,使用 `LEFT(A1, 3)` 可以提取“北”;使用 `MID(A1, 4, 2)` 可以提取“京-上”。
2. 使用 `FIND()` 和 `SEARCH()` 实现内容拆分
公式示例:
excel
=FIND("-", A1)
=SEARCH("-", A1)

应用场景:
- 查找特定字符的位置。
- 实现文本拆分,例如根据分隔符将文本分成多个部分。
示例:
A1 单元格内容为“北京-上海-广州”,使用 `FIND("-", A1)` 可以找到“-”的位置,即 3 位。接着可以使用 `MID()` 函数分别提取“北京”、“上海”、“广州”。
3. 使用 `TEXTSPLIT()` 实现内容拆分
公式示例:
excel
=TEXTSPLIT(A1, "-")

应用场景:
- 按照指定的分隔符(如“-”、“,”、“.”)拆分文本。
示例:
A1 单元格内容为“北京-上海-广州”,使用 `TEXTSPLIT(A1, "-")` 可以拆分成“北京”、“上海”、“广州”。
三、单元格内容拆分的高级技巧
1. 使用 `SUBSTITUTE()` 替换内容
公式示例:
excel
=SUBSTITUTE(A1, " ", "")

应用场景:
- 删除单元格中的空格。
- 替换特定字符。
示例:
A1 单元格内容为“北京 上海 广州”,使用 `SUBSTITUTE(A1, " ", "")` 可以将空格删除,得到“北京上海广州”。
2. 使用 `REPLACE()` 替换内容
公式示例:
excel
=REPLACE(A1, 3, 2, "市")

应用场景:
- 替换单元格中的特定字符。
示例:
A1 单元格内容为“北京市”,使用 `REPLACE(A1, 3, 2, "市")` 可以将“市”替换为“区”,得到“北京市区”。
3. 使用 `CONCATENATE()` 连接多个单元格
公式示例:
excel
=CONCATENATE(A1, " ", B1)

应用场景:
- 将多个单元格内容连接在一起。
示例:
A1 单元格内容为“北京”,B1 单元格内容为“上海”,使用 `CONCATENATE(A1, " ", B1)` 可以得到“北京 上海”。
四、单元格内容拆分的实践案例
案例一:拆分“姓名:张三,年龄:25”为独立单元格
步骤:
1. 在 C1 单元格输入公式:`=LEFT(A1, 1)`,提取“姓”。
2. 在 D1 单元格输入公式:`=MID(A1, 2, 1)`,提取“名”。
3. 在 E1 单元格输入公式:`=MID(A1, 4, 1)`,提取“:”。
4. 在 F1 单元格输入公式:`=MID(A1, 6, 2)`,提取“张三”。
5. 在 G1 单元格输入公式:`=MID(A1, 9, 2)`,提取“年龄”。
结果: C1 单元格为“姓”,D1 单元格为“名”,E1 单元格为“:”,F1 单元格为“张三”,G1 单元格为“年龄”。
案例二:拆分“北京-上海-广州”为独立单元格
步骤:
1. 在 C1 单元格输入公式:`=LEFT(A1, 3)`,提取“北”。
2. 在 D1 单元格输入公式:`=MID(A1, 4, 2)`,提取“京-上”。
3. 在 E1 单元格输入公式:`=MID(A1, 7, 2)`,提取“广-工”。
4. 在 F1 单元格输入公式:`=MID(A1, 10, 2)`,提取“南”。
结果: C1 单元格为“北”,D1 单元格为“京-上”,E1 单元格为“广-工”,F1 单元格为“南”。
五、单元格内容拆分的注意事项
1. 分隔符的准确性:拆分时应确保分隔符是明确且唯一的,避免误拆。
2. 数据类型的一致性:拆分后的数据应保持统一格式,便于后续处理。
3. 数据的完整性:拆分前应确认数据内容完整,避免因数据缺失导致拆分错误。
4. 公式错误的排查:使用 `ERROR` 错误检查函数,确保公式正确无误。
六、单元格内容拆分的优化建议
1. 使用公式代替手动拆分:Excel 提供了多种公式,可以避免手动操作,提高效率。
2. 结合数据透视表或表格功能:在数据处理中,结合数据透视表或表格功能,可以更高效地拆分和整理数据。
3. 使用 VBA 实现自动化:对于复杂的数据拆分任务,可以使用 VBA 编写宏,实现自动化处理。
七、总结
在 Excel 中,单元格内容拆分是一项非常实用的技能,适用于数据整理、分析和处理等多个场景。通过使用 `LEFT()`、`RIGHT()`、`MID()`、`FIND()`、`SEARCH()`、`TEXTSPLIT()`、`SUBSTITUTE()`、`REPLACE()`、`CONCATENATE()` 等函数,可以高效地完成内容拆分任务。同时,结合实际案例和应用场景,可以进一步提升数据处理的效率和准确性。
掌握这些公式和技巧,不仅有助于提升工作效率,还能为数据处理提供更加灵活和强大的支持。希望本文能够帮助读者在实际工作中更好地利用 Excel 进行单元格内容拆分,实现数据的高效管理和分析。
推荐文章
相关文章
推荐URL
Excel 删除单元格的函数:深度解析与实战技巧在Excel中,数据的整理与处理是日常工作中的重要环节。而删除单元格是数据管理中的一项基础操作,但如何高效、精准地删除单元格,是每个Excel使用者都需要掌握的技能。本文将从多个角度深入
2026-01-10 05:05:40
309人看过
Excel 行内容差异单元格:深度解析与实战应用在 Excel 中,行内容差异单元格是数据处理和分析中非常重要的一个概念。它指的是同一行中不同单元格之间的内容差异,这种差异在数据验证、数据透视表、数据透视图、公式计算和数据透视表中都有
2026-01-10 05:05:20
272人看过
Excel单元格内容的位数:深度解析与实用技巧在Excel中,单元格内容的位数是一个常见的数据处理问题,尤其是在数据清洗、格式化和分析过程中。了解单元格内容的位数不仅能帮助我们更好地理解数据结构,还能提升数据处理的效率。本文将从多个角
2026-01-10 05:05:15
330人看过
Excel单元格删除固定后缀的实用方法与深度解析在Excel中,数据处理是一项基础而重要的技能。对于用户来说,往往需要对单元格中的内容进行修改或清理,以满足特定的需求。其中,删除固定后缀是一个常见的操作,尤其是在处理大量数据时,这项技
2026-01-10 05:04:40
387人看过
热门推荐
热门专题:
资讯中心: